What is GamStop and How Does It Work?
GamStop is a free, government-backed self-exclusion program designed to help UK residents control their gambling habits. By registering with GamStop, players can restrict themselves from accessing any UK-licensed online casino for a set period. This initiative helps promote responsible gambling and protect vulnerable players.
However, the strict nature of GamStop means that once registered, players are blocked from all licensed UK gambling platforms. This restriction has led some players to look for alternatives.
